PICTURE GALLERY: Reading FC start League One season with defeat

Despite starting their League One campaign with a narrow loss at home to Peterborough United, there were positives for the Royals to take. 

After a turbulent summer at the club, Ruben Selles team got underway for competitive action by hosting last year’s beaten play-off semi-finalists. 

The Posh went home with all three points as Ephron Mason-Clark  netted the only goal of the game in the 43rd minute when his header looped over Dean Bouzanis to find the far corner. 

Prior to Peterborough’s goal, it was Reading who had looked more likely and had showed promising signs. 

Selles’ relentless high pressing style was on show throughout the opening 45 minutes as Reading had joy on several occasions by forcing mistakes from the visitors in their half. 

There were some new signings on display as young midfielder Charlie Savage and Harvey Knibbs were both handed their competitive debuts.

Selles has so far completed six new signings over the summer and still hopes to add several more new faces to bolster the squad before the summer transfer window slams shut at the end of the month. 

Up next for Reading is a trip to face Championship side Millwall in the EFL Cup before they travel away to Port Vale on Saturday in their first away league match of the campaign.
